Whole Crockpot Honey Chicken

Ingredients:
  • 2 cups chicken stock
  • 1 whole chicken
  • 1 onion
  • 1 Tablespoon garlic powder
  • 1 Tablespoon onion powder
  • 2 teaspoon oregano
  • 2 Tablespoon honey
Directions:
  • Place chicken and chicken stock in the crockpot
  • Slice the onion and place around the chicken
  • Add remaining ingredients on top of the chicken
  • Cook on low for 10-12 hours
This turned out amazing and the meat fell off the bone (so much so that I lost both drumsticks pulling it out of the crockpot).
